Understanding IRA Gold Investment

An IRA, or Particular person Retirement Account, is a tax-advantaged account that permits individuals to save lots of for retirement. While traditional IRAs sometimes include st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, a self-directed IRA can include different property reminiscent of actual property, cryptocurrencies, and valuable metals like gold. Gold IRAs specifically allow for the funding in bodily gold bullion, coins, and different accepted valuable metals.

Historical Context of Gold Funding

Gold has been a store of worth for centuries, usually seen as a hedge towards inflation and economic uncertainty. Traditionally, throughout durations of financial downturns or geopolitical instability, gold prices have surged as investors flock to its perceived security. For instance, during the 2008 financial crisis, gold prices rose considerably, irasgold reflecting investor confidence in gold as a stable asset.

Benefits of Investing in Gold via an IRA

  1. Diversification: Including gold in an funding portfolio can reduce general threat. Gold usually has a low correlation with traditional asset courses like stocks and bonds, which means that when these markets decline, gold could hold its value or even admire.
  2. Inflation Hedge: Gold is usually considered as a hedge towards inflation. As the purchasing energy of fiat currencies declines, gold tends to retain its value, making it a lovely option for preserving wealth over time.
  3. Tax Advantages: Investing in gold through an IRA provides tax benefits. Features from the sale of gold within a traditional IRA are tax-deferred until withdrawal, whereas Roth IRAs permit for tax-free withdrawals below sure situations.
  4. Tangible Asset: In contrast to stocks and bonds, bodily gold is a tangible asset that buyers can hold. This physical presence can present further peace of thoughts, especially during occasions of economic uncertainty.

Potential Dangers of IRA Gold Investment

  1. Market Volatility: Whereas gold is considered a safe haven, it’s not immune to market fluctuations. Prices could be risky in the brief time period, influenced by elements equivalent to interest charges, currency energy, and geopolitical occasions.
  2. Storage and Insurance coverage Prices: Bodily gold requires safe storage, which can incur additional prices. Traders should ensure that their gold is stored in an IRS-authorized depository, and insurance coverage may be essential to protect towards theft or harm.
  3. Liquidity Concerns: Promoting gold will be much less simple than promoting stocks or bonds. The means of finding a buyer, negotiating costs, and probably incurring transaction fees can affect liquidity.
  4. Regulatory Dangers: The IRS has specific laws regarding the forms of gold that may be held in an IRA. Investors must guarantee compliance with these laws to avoid penalties.

Efficiency Analysis of Gold as an Funding

To guage the performance of gold as an funding, we can analyze historic worth tendencies and examine them to other asset lessons. Over the previous two many years, gold has seen vital worth appreciation. For instance, in 2000, the value of gold was roughly $280 per ounce. By August 2020, it peaked at round $2,070 per ounce, reflecting a compound annual progress rate of over 10%.

In comparison, the S&P 500 index, a common benchmark for stock market performance, has also seen vital growth throughout this period, however with greater volatility. While stocks have supplied greater returns in the long run, they’ve additionally skilled severe downturns, such as the dot-com bubble burst in 2000 and the monetary disaster in 2008. Gold, then again, has typically served as a stabilizing power throughout these turbulent occasions.

Case Study: The 2020 Pandemic and Gold Funding

The COVID-19 pandemic in 2020 serves as a related case study for gold funding. As global economies confronted lockdowns and uncertainty, investors turned to gold as a protected haven. The worth of gold surged, reaching all-time highs in August 2020. This interval highlighted gold’s function as a protective asset during crises, reinforcing its attraction in a diversified investment strategy.

Investors who had allocated a portion of their IRA to gold throughout this time reaped the benefits of its worth appreciation. The pandemic underscored the significance of getting a balanced portfolio that features different belongings like gold, particularly in times of financial distress.
